BJP likely to pick its VP candidate today. A look at BJP's probable candidates

The BJP-led National Democratic Alliance (NDA) has reportedly authorised Prime Minister Narendra Modi and BJP president J P Nadda to pick the ruling bloc's candidate.

The Bharatiya Janata Party’s (BJP) Parliamentary Board is set to meet today, to decide its nominee for the upcoming vice-presidential election, according to a report by news agency ANI citing sources. A formal announcement in this regard is expected on Monday.

The meeting comes days after the Election Commission announced the September 9 Vice-Presidential poll, triggered by the resignation of incumbent Jagdeep Dhankhar on 4 August, citing medical reasons. Dhankhar’s sudden exit has fuelled political speculation, with murmurs of other possible factors behind his departure.

Last week, floor leaders of the ruling National Democratic Alliance met at Parliament, and authorised PM Narendra Modi and Rajya Sabha Leader of the House JP Nadda to finalise the alliance candidate for the Vice President’s elections.

NDTV citing sources, Gujarat Governor Acharya Devvrat, Karnataka Governor Thawarchand Gehlot, Sikkim Governor Om Mathur, and Jammu and Kashmir Lieutenant Governor Manoj Sinha are also among the probable candidates for the election that is scheduled to be held on September 9.

Several governors and lieutenant governors met Prime Minister Narendra Modi, Union Home Minister Amit Shah and Defence Minister Rajnath Singh in the last one month, NDTV reported citing sources.

The candidature of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S) ideologue Seshadri Chari is also under discussion, the same publication reported. Besides, current Rajya Sabha Deputy Chairman Harivansh is being considered as a nominee, taking into consideration the upcoming Bihar elections, even though BJP leaders earlier made it clear that the next Vice President will be from their party and someone who is strongly associated with the ideology of the party and the RSS.

The BJP-led National Democratic Alliance (NDA) has reportedly authorised Prime Minister Narendra Modi and BJP president J P Nadda to pick the ruling bloc's candidate. The vice president is elected by the members of Lok Sabha and Rajya Sabha, with nominated members of the Upper House also eligible to vote.

The exit of Dhankar, which took place on the first day of the Monsoon Session, came as a surprise to many. But BJP leaders said that the fallout was brewing for a while. Dhankar has been taking decisions on his own for a while, and the final straw came when he allowed for a motion of impeachment against Justice Yashwant Verma by the Opposition.
